DINNER IN THE SKY AT BŌKAN CANARY WHARF

Love London

The allure of sky-high dining in London is omnipresent, but with gems like Bōkan in Canary Wharf serving up some stellar menus, perhaps it’s time to swerve the city and head to the Isle of Dogs next time you’re after dinner with a view.

Perhaps overlooked on occasion for the likes of Duck & Waffle and Sushisamba, this is one high rise restaurant that deserves a booking. On the 37th floor of the Novotel hotel building near to Heron Quays DLR, the award-winning restaurant serves up a menu inspired by rich European cultural cuisines using a mixture of local, ancient and adopted British ingredients. With a bar on the 38th and roof terrace on the 39th (albeit on the date of our visit it was a bit too nippy to head up there…) it’s a hot spot for a night out.

Seated at the best table in the house, right in the corner with stunning views of Canary Wharf below and stretching out to the City and West End, we settled down for a spectacular seven course winter tasting menu (£99 with an additional optional wine pairing). Dishes included sweetheart cabbage with sauerkraut and burnt mayo, a delicate tempura cod cheek with ras el hangout and kimchi powder, a rich foie gras escalope with flambé mandarin, and venison served with pear and ginger. It was a menu of fantastically diverse flavours, a journey around different cuisines and destinations without leaving Canary Wharf. A serious treat and by far one of our favourite menus of the festive season.
